“Disability Reframed” is a free, ongoing community film series. Our next event will be on Saturday, December 5, 2-5 pm, at the Cambridge Senior Center, opp City Hall on Mass Ave, 2d floor. Our film will be the unforgettable documentary, “Emmanuel’s Gift,” about a young man abandoned by his family, banished by his village, who used a bicycle to change the minds and society of all of  Ghana, forever. A always, the screening will be followed by an open discussion. Our discussant will be the renowned family physician Stanley Sagov, native of South Africa and no stranger to disability issues.
